						<section><p>The Registry shall include <span class="dictionary">conviction</span> data received from the <span class="dictionary">courts</span>, including the <span class="dictionary">disposition</span> records for juveniles tried and convicted in the <span class="dictionary">circuit</span> <span class="dictionary">courts</span> pursuant to &#xA7;&#xA0;<a class="law" title="Trial in circuit court; preliminary hearing; direct indictment; remand" href="/16.1-269.1/">16.1-269.1</a>, on <span class="dictionary">convictions</span> for <span class="dictionary">offenses</span> for which registration is required and registrations, reregistrations, and verifications of registration information received from persons required to do so. The Registry shall also include a separate indication that a person has been convicted of a Tier III <span class="dictionary">offense</span>. The State Police shall forthwith transmit the appropriate information as required by the Federal Bureau of Investigation for inclusion in the National Sex Offender Registry.</p></section></text><history>2003, c. 584; 2020, c. 829.</history><metadata></metadata></law>
